Write a review
Ivycrest Inn Bed and Breakfast/115 Lester St - Christiansburg - Virginia (VA)
115 Lester St, Christiansburg, VA 24073-3122, Christiansburg, Virginia (VA)
Not available
115 Lester St, Christiansburg, VA 24073-3122, Christiansburg, Virginia (VA)
Not available